    KVIE (channel 6) is a PBS member television station in Sacramento, California, United States. The station is owned by KVIE, Inc., a community-based non-profit organization . KVIE's studios are located on West El Camino Avenue in the Natomas district of Sacramento, and its transmitter is located in Walnut Grove, California .
